  • Thumb arthritis sufferers: could a double injection be the key to less pain?

    Symptom relief Completed

    This study looked at whether a mix of two common injections—cortisone and hyaluronic acid—works better than cortisone alone for thumb arthritis pain. 150 adults with moderate to severe pain took part. The goal was to see if the combination provides more relief.

    Matched conditions: RHIZARTHROSIS

    Phase: PHASE4 • Sponsor: Centre Hospitalier Departemental Vendee • Aim: Symptom relief
